APPEARANCE & CHARACTERISTICS
There are more than 100 species of dragon tree. This one originates from Madagascar – and is no longer considered a separate species, but rather a form of Dracaena reflexa (var. angustifolia). As its old botanical name is still used in the trade, we too refer to it as Dracaena marginata. The plant has glossy dark-green leaves edged in burgundy, resembling lancets: 20 mm wide and 30 to 40 cm long. The slender trunk grows – if given enough space – to a height of 2.40 m. After a few years of good care, dragon trees look like palm trees, but they are not actually trees and are more closely related to lily of the valley than to palms. Dracaena marginata prefers a sunny to semi-shaded spot, enjoys spending the summer on a balcony or terrace, but should be allowed to acclimatise to direct sunlight gradually. The dracaena does not like constant rain, and at temperatures below 10 °C it is happy to be brought indoors. Caring owners do not let it dry out, but keep it only moderately moist.
